Cobourg Police – Cobourg Man Charged with Theft of Beer (No Name Released)

In Police Blotter

A 32-year-old Cobourg man is facing charges after police responded to a theft in progress Thursday morning.

On Thursday, May 30, 2024, at 11:19 a.m., police were dispatched to a business in the northwest part of Cobourg for the report of a theft in progress. Staff advised police that a man left the store with an unpaid case of beer and was currently walking south, consuming one of the beers.

Police located a suspect matching the description provided.

As a result of the investigation, a 32-year-old Cobourg man was arrested and charged with Theft Under $5,000, Possession of Property Obtained by Crime, Having Liquor in an Open Container in an Unauthorized Place (Liquor Licence Control Act), and Breach of Probation.

The accused was held for bail court on Friday, May 31, 2024
